Original Description
Louis Gadbois' Vue D'un Parc Avec Des Personnages transports viewers to an idyllic 19th-century park scene, where dappled sunlight filters through lush foliage onto elegantly dressed figures strolling along shaded pathways. The painting exemplifies Gadbois' mastery of Romantic landscape traditions, blending delicate brushwork with luminous atmospheric effects reminiscent of the Barbizon School. Born in Montreal, Gadbois (1866–1936) trained under leading academic painters before developing his signature style that balanced naturalistic detail with poetic sentimentality. This particular work showcases his ability to infuse ordinary leisure scenes with quiet grandeur, positioning him as Canada's answer to European plein air painters like Corot. Though less internationally renowned than his Group of Seven contemporaries, Gadbois' works remain important documents of bourgeois recreational culture during Canada's transitional period between Victorian propriety and modern sensibilities.
